The role requires working in the Ninja Van Subang, Malaysia office on legal matters for business units in Singapore.
Responsibilities include reviewing and advising on NDAs and commercial/procurement contracts, handling disputes and litigation, legal research on regulatory matters, and supporting legal operations.
Candidates need a recognised law degree from a leading university in Malaysia or a common law jurisdiction, admission to the Malaysian Bar or equivalent in specified jurisdictions, and 5 to 8 years of legal work experience in a law firm and company legal department.
Legal work experience in logistics or e-commerce will make the candidate stand out.

Technology-enabled logistics and delivery services
Ninja Van provides delivery services in Southeast Asia, catering to both businesses and individuals. The company focuses on creating a simple and efficient delivery experience through its technology platform, which enables real-time tracking of parcels and allows customers to schedule deliveries at their convenience. Ninja Van operates a wide network of drop-off and pick-up points to enhance accessibility. The company generates revenue by charging delivery fees based on parcel size, weight, and distance, and also offers additional services like cash on delivery. Unlike many competitors, Ninja Van emphasizes customer service and a user-friendly experience, making it a significant player in the region's logistics market.
